Senate fails to advance latest attempt to limit Trump's Iran war powers
ONP Summary
The House approved a war powers resolution for the second time, calling for an end to U.S. military involvement in Iran, with four Republicans breaking ranks to support the measure. The Senate blocked a similar proposal with a 47-49 vote, though Republican Susan Collins joined the Democratic minority and Senator John Fetterman defected from his party.
